Tara Mehta

Tara Mehta
Publication information
Publisher Virgin Comics
First appearance Devi #1 (2006)

Tara Mehta is a comic book character from the Devi comic book by Virgin Comics.


Tara Mehta was the latest host for the avatar of the gods, Devi, who was incarnated onto the mortal plane every time the threat of Lord Bala presented itself. After facing attempted assassination during the process of incarnation, she battled the forces of demons, commanded by Bala's general Iyam, and eventually faced Bala himself, in order to prevent him from acquiring 'The Source', an artifact containing the power of thousands of years of human worship.

